Western 155mm shell shortage; EU/US capacity toward ~2M/year
2024Fault line
The war in Ukraine revealed that the West produces far fewer artillery shells than it consumes. The ramp-up is slow, limited by explosive-filling furnaces, nitrocellulose and a few machining lines.
↘Easing2027
The US Army targets 100,000 155mm shells per month (up from ~14,500 before 2022 and ~40,000 by mid-2025), a goal now expected by mid-2026: Western capacity is ramping up and the chokepoint is gradually easing.National Defense Magazine, 2025 ↗
